Eastwood Automobilia #402500. Date issued circa 1997. This is a 1:25th scale, 7½" long die-cast metal coin bank. The truck bed cover slides back to expose the coin slot. The key is in a clip on the undercarriage. This unit is in impeccable condition, with the original box & packaging. It has never been displayed or played with, and was only removed from the box for photos. The hood & doors were not designed to be opened, and the front wheels do not turn. This is an exceptionally hard to find item from Eastwood Automobilia in this particular color and with the Mopar auto parts & accessories.
